How can individuals break free from traditional thinking patterns and embrace a more creative approach to problem-solving in order to cultivate a solution-oriented mindset in their personal and professional lives?
Individuals can break free from traditional thinking patterns by actively seeking out new perspectives and information, challenging their own assumptions, and being open to unconventional ideas. Embracing a more creative approach to problem-solving involves experimenting with different methods, brainstorming without limitations, and allowing for failure as a learning opportunity. By cultivating a solution-oriented mindset, individuals can focus on identifying and addressing the root causes of problems, rather than getting stuck in repetitive or ineffective solutions. This shift in thinking can lead to more innovative and effective problem-solving strategies in both personal and professional contexts.
